Numerous property owners erroneously presume that the cooler winter season weather condition in the city stops pests entirely. In reality, underground pests are exceptionally sturdy and remain active year‑round by burrowing deep below the surface or benefiting from the consistent heat inside heated homes' subfloors and wall cavities. These bugs are adept at discovering even the tiniest openings, slipping through minuscule cracks in concrete pieces, around pipes penetrations, and behind outside brick veneer. click here Since they eat wood from the inside out, they can cause disastrous structural damage long before any surface indications become visible. This hidden activity is precisely why a simple visual check by someone without training is inadequate for protecting a residence.

An extensive examination performed by a licensed professional entails a comprehensive evaluation of the entire residential or commercial property. This evaluation includes the interior rooms, the roof cavity, the subfloor crawl areas, and the outer boundaries such as garden beds, fences, and auxiliary structures. Inspectors employ innovative devices like wetness meters, which identify the elevated humidity that these pests require to thrive inside walls, and thermal imaging electronic cameras that reveal hidden heat patterns produced by thick insect groups. By spotting these early indication, specialists can identify infestations before they damage the roofing system's structural beams or flooring joists.

Beyond recognizing an active infestation, a professional assessment focuses greatly on identifying conducive conditions that increase the vulnerability of a residential or commercial property. Wetness is the main catalyst for activity, so inspectors thoroughly examine locations with bad drain, dripping pipes, or insufficient subfloor ventilation. Wood to earth contact, such as garden garden beds constructed versus external walls or wood fence posts touching the soil, offers a direct highway for nest entry. By addressing these ecological factors, homeowners can substantially reduce the likelihood of future attacks.

Neglecting routine inspections can have severe monetary effects. The majority of basic home insurance coverage omit protection for insect‑related damage, leaving the entire repair work costs to the owner. Fixing damaged bearers, joists, and roofing trusses can swiftly climb into the tens of thousands. On the other hand, setting up an annual inspection is a modest, foreseeable expense that supplies priceless reassurance. In addition, consistent paperwork creates a comprehensive upkeep record, which is highly useful when the owner picks to market the home in a competitive real‑estate market.

Acquiring a pre‑purchase timber‑pest inspection is an important part of the conveyancing procedure when buying a brand-new home in the capital. This evaluation ensures that purchasers will not acquire an ongoing invasion or concealed structural issues that might endanger their finances. It provides a clear picture of the home's condition, enabling purchasers to make well‑informed choices or request repair work before sealing the deal.
